What is a population in ecology?

Back

A population is a group of individuals of the same species living in a specific area at the same time.

What are decomposers and their role in an ecosystem?

Back

Decomposers are organisms that break down dead or decaying organisms, recycling nutrients back into the ecosystem.

What is the difference between a community and a population?

Back

A community is made up of all the different populations of species that live and interact in a particular area, while a population consists of individuals of the same species.

Define ecosystem.

Back

An ecosystem is a biological community of interacting organisms and their physical environment.

What is competition in ecological terms?

Back

Competition is an interaction between organisms or species in which both the organisms are harmed as they compete for the same resources.

What is mutualism?

Back

Mutualism is a symbiotic relationship between two species in which both benefit.

What is commensalism?

Back

Commensalism is a type of symbiotic relationship where one species benefits and the other is neither helped nor harmed.
